Technique effect of the present utility model and advantage:The strip steel continuous hot galvanizing machine, is passed by first reducing motors, first
Moving gear, the first driven gear, second reducing motors, the second travelling gear, the second driven gear and conveyer belt are used cooperatively,
The zinc-plated of strip steel can be caused to be carried out continuously, improve work efficiency;Conveyer belt uses steel plate, can bear in galvanized bath
High temperature;Arcuate structure is set at the top of block, reduces the contact area of strip steel and block, prevent the cooling of zinc liquid from sticking together;Cause
This, this utility model is reasonable in design, easy to use, with social utility's value.

The strip steel continuous hot galvanizing machine, during work, is first melted into liquid by the zinc in galvanized bath 1, starts the first deceleration electricity
Machine 2 and second reducing motors 6, can drive conveyer belt 5 to rotate by the first driven gear 4 and the second driven gear 8 respectively, and
And, first reducing motors 2 and second reducing motors 6 are all for rotationally clockwise;Zinc-plated strip steel will be needed to be placed on the
On the conveyer belt 5 that one reducing motor 2 drives, galvanized bath 1 is sent into by the rotation of conveyer belt 5, when forefront is gone to, can be fallen into
Have on the conveyer belt 5 of the drive of second reducing motors 6, place's galvanized bath 1 will be transported, complete zinc-plated.
